Understanding the Basics: Car Shampoo vs. Washing Machine Cleaner

First, let's understand the fundamental differences between car shampoo and a dedicated washing machine cleaner. Car shampoo is specifically formulated to clean the exterior of vehicles. Its primary function is to remove dirt, grime, road salts, and other contaminants from the car's paint, glass, and metal surfaces. It is designed to be gentle on the car's finish, preventing scratches and damage while effectively lifting away dirt.

On the other hand, a washing machine cleaner is engineered to address the unique cleaning needs of washing machines. Washing machines accumulate various types of residues over time, including soap scum, limescale, mold, and bacteria. These residues can not only affect the performance of the washing machine but also contaminate the clothes being washed. A good washing machine cleaner is formulated to break down these residues, disinfect the machine, and eliminate unpleasant odors.

Chemical Composition and Compatibility

The chemical composition of car shampoo and washing machine cleaner varies significantly. Car shampoos typically contain surfactants, water softeners, and mild abrasives. Surfactants help to reduce the surface tension of water, allowing it to spread more easily and lift dirt particles. Water softeners prevent the formation of hard water deposits on the car's surface, while mild abrasives can help to remove stubborn stains.

Washing machine cleaners, however, often contain stronger chemicals such as acids, alkalis, and disinfectants. Acids are used to dissolve limescale and mineral deposits, while alkalis can break down grease and soap scum. Disinfectants are added to kill bacteria and mold, ensuring a hygienic environment inside the washing machine.

Using car shampoo to rinse the washing machine can be problematic due to these differences in chemical composition. The mild nature of car shampoo may not be sufficient to effectively remove the stubborn residues that accumulate in a washing machine. Moreover, the chemicals in car shampoo may not be compatible with the materials used in the washing machine, potentially causing damage over time.

Potential Risks of Using Car Shampoo in the Washing Machine

Ineffective Cleaning

As mentioned earlier, car shampoo is not designed to tackle the specific types of residues found in a washing machine. Soap scum, limescale, and bacteria can build up in the washing machine's drum, pipes, and detergent dispenser. Car shampoo may not have the necessary cleaning power to break down these residues, leaving the washing machine unclean and potentially affecting its performance.

Damage to the Washing Machine

The chemicals in car shampoo may not be suitable for the internal components of the washing machine. For example, some car shampoos may contain ingredients that can corrode the metal parts of the machine or damage the rubber seals. Over time, this can lead to leaks, malfunctions, and a shorter lifespan for the washing machine.

Contamination of Clothes

If the car shampoo is not completely rinsed out of the washing machine, it can transfer to the clothes during subsequent washes. This can leave a residue on the clothes, affect their appearance and texture, and potentially cause skin irritation for some people.

The Importance of Using a Dedicated Washing Machine Cleaner

Using a dedicated washing machine cleaner offers several benefits. Firstly, it ensures a thorough cleaning of the washing machine, removing all types of residues and preventing the growth of bacteria and mold. This not only improves the performance of the washing machine but also helps to maintain the quality of the clothes being washed.

Secondly, a washing machine cleaner is formulated to be compatible with the materials used in the washing machine, minimizing the risk of damage. It is designed to work safely with the drum, pipes, and other components, ensuring a long and trouble - free lifespan for the machine.

Finally, regular use of a washing machine cleaner can help to eliminate unpleasant odors from the machine. This is especially important if the washing machine is used frequently or in a humid environment.

Conclusion

In conclusion, using a car shampoo to rinse the washing machine is not recommended. The differences in chemical composition, cleaning power, and compatibility make it an ineffective and potentially risky choice. Instead, it is advisable to use a dedicated washing machine cleaner to ensure a thorough and safe cleaning of the machine.
